Distance education is gaining traction in Zambia as a way to make education more available. Formal learning institutions often face obstacles such as limited infrastructure and geographic barriers. Distance education provides a adaptable alternative that can empower individuals in remote areas to pursue their educational goals. Through digital platforms, students can utilize course materials, collaborate with instructors and peers, and develop at their own pace.

Several institutions in Zambia are now providing distance education modules in a range of fields, including business, education, health sciences, and technology. The ministry is also playing an active role in encouraging distance education through policy initiatives.

Despite these strides, there are still challenges to address. Restricted internet access in some areas can restrict participation. Furthermore, the need for digital literacy among students and educators is crucial for effective implementation of distance learning.

The prospects of distance education in Zambia is optimistic. As technology evolves, we can expect to see even more cutting-edge solutions that will reduce the gap in educational opportunities for all Zambian citizens.

Zambia's University Landscape: Conventional and Online Options

Zambia boasts a extensive university landscape, catering to the educational needs of its populace. While traditional universities remain popular choices for many, distance learning options are rapidly gaining traction in recent years. This shift reflects a global trend toward adaptable learning modalities.

Traditional universities present a structured learning environment, with on-campus classes, practical labs, and comprehensive student support services. These institutions often have well-respected academic reputations and networks with industry partners.

On the other hand, distance universities provide a adaptable way to pursue higher education. Students can enroll in courses from remotely, at their own pace, and often at a more affordable cost than traditional institutions.
